    About Us Nourish is on a mission to improve people’s health by making it easy to eat well. Nutrition-related chronic disease is the largest and most overlooked crisis in the world. Food can be medicine: working with a Registered Dietitian is one of the most effective interventions available, but <1% of eligible Americans use their covered benefits. Nourish is building an AI-native, patient-friendly healthcare system centered on nutrition that improves outcomes, lowers costs, and helps people live healthier, longer lives. We launched three years ago, are live in all 50 states, and already have thousands of dietitians and hundreds of thousands of patients on the platform. We are growing quickly, have partnered with national health insurance companies and provider groups, and have raised $115M from top-tier VCs including JP Morgan Growth Equity, Thrive Capital, Index Ventures, Y Combinator, Maverick Ventures, Box Group, Atomico, G Squared, and Pinegrove Venture Partners. Our angel investors include world-class healthcare founders from Oscar, Rightway Health, Headway, Spring Health, and Alto Pharmacy, as well as soccer star Alex Morgan and the founders from Olipop and Notion. About the Role Reporting directly to our Credentialing Lead, the Credentialing Associate will support all credentialing operations at Nourish, including assisting with day-to-day tasks, maintaining and optimizing workflows, developing net-new processes as we expand into new payers and functions, and helping to ensure the credentialing process runs smoothly. This role is critical for many of Nourish’s core operations; you’ll get the chance to work cross-functionally with our RCM, Payer Ops, Clinical Ops, and Customer Experience teams. The work you do will positively impact all stakeholders at Nourish—our patients (ensuring they get the life-changing care they need), our dietitians (providing a seamless credentialing experience), our payers, and more. This role is full-time and open NYC-based or remote candidates.

    Key Responsibilities:

    • Own the end-to-end cycle of credentialing applications for new and existing providers under our contracts, ensuring all requirements are met for successful enrollment.
    • Assist in building NCQA compliant ongoing monitoring and delegation programs for the Nourish network of RDs.
    • Support efforts to streamline existing credentialing processes by providing suggestions for automation or new tools, optimizing individual steps, and ensuring smooth workflows.
    • Develop SOPs (detailed guides) for new payer contracts and other credentialing processes, and own the implementation across the team.
    • Assist in managing/uptraining our contract credentialing team.
    • Help track credentialing metrics and report on progress, roadblocks, and other updates; provide suggestions on how to make our reporting more robust & actionable.
    • Provide direct support to our dietitians and payers, and own/manage all RD credentialing communications.
    • Communicate effectively with cross-functional teams to share updates, reprioritize work, and gather input as needed.
